This week’s Top Ten Tuesday topic is a Non-Bookish Freebie. I’ve strayed a little from the ‘non-bookish’ requirement with a list of books that involve hobbies. Things you might do when you’re not reading, if you like. Links from the title will take you to my review.
- A Single Thread by Tracy Chevalier – embroidery
- Secrets of the Bees by Jane Johnson – beekeeping
- The Sewing Machine by Natalie Fergie – sewing
- Sweetness in the Skin by Ishi Robinson – baking
- The Endeavour of Elsie Mackay by Flora Johnston – flying
- The Signature of All Things by Elizabeth Gilbert – botany
- The Hidden Bones by Nicola Ford – archaeology
- The Instrumentalist by Harriet Constable – music
- The Square of Sevens by Laura Shepherd-Robinson – fortune-telling
- The Binding by Bridget Collins – bookbinding
